Welcome to my video on "Local Voice Assistance with Wake Word in Home Assistant"! In this tutorial, I'll walk you through the process of enhancing your smart home with a local wake word voice assistant using the Home Assistant platform.
With the advancements in technology, having a voice assistant that responds to your commands has become a common feature in modern homes. However, most commercially available voice assistants rely heavily on cloud-based services, raising concerns about privacy and potential data breaches.
That's where Home Assistant comes in! By integrating a local Wake Word voice assistant, you can enjoy the convenience of voice control while keeping your data securely within your home network.
In this video, I'll show you how to set up and configure a local wake word voice assistant using Home Assistant. I'll guide you through the installation process, demonstrate the wake word feature, and showcase how it can seamlessly integrate with your existing smart home devices.
By leveraging Home Assistant's extensive compatibility with various devices and services, you'll have the freedom to navigate your smart home effortlessly with voice commands triggered by a wake word of your choice.
Whether you want to turn off lights, adjust the thermostat, or control any other device β your voice assistant will be there to assist you every step of the way, all while keeping your data private and secure.
